Name | Kaistella daneshvariae H3001 |
Category | Type strain |
Annotation | yes |
Taxonomy | TAX: 2487074 |
Lineage | Bacteria; Bacteroidota; Flavobacteriia; Flavobacteriales; Weeksellaceae; Chryseobacterium group; Kaistella |
Brite | KEGG organisms [BR:br08601]
KEGG organisms in the NCBI taxonomy [BR:br08610]
KEGG organisms in taxonomic ranks [BR:br08611] |
Data source | GenBank (Assembly: GCA_003860505.1 Complete Genome) BioProject: 498690 |
Comment | Isolated from the peritoneal cavity of a patient in the state of New York, USA.
|
Chromosome | Circular |
Sequence | GB: CP034158 |
Length | 2469733 |
Statistics | Number of nucleotides: 2469733 Number of protein genes: 2193 Number of RNA genes: 49
|
Created | 2020 |
Reference | PMID: 32735208 |
Authors | Nicholson AC, Gulvik CA, Whitney AM, Humrighouse BW, Bell ME, Holmes B, Steigerwalt AG, Villarma A, Sheth M, Batra D, et al. |
Title | Division of the genus Chryseobacterium: Observation of discontinuities in amino acid identity values, a possible consequence of major extinction events, guides transfer of nine species to the genus Epilithonimonas, eleven species to the genus Kaistella, and three species to the genus Halpernia gen. nov., with description of Kaistella daneshvariae sp. nov. and Epilithonimonas vandammei sp. nov. derived from clinical specimens. |
Journal | Int J Syst Evol Microbiol 70:4432-4450 (2020) DOI: 10.1099/ijsem.0.003935 |
